Web in 1993, “go ask alice” was removed from the wall township, nj intermediate school library by the superintendent of schools because the book contains “inappropriate” language and “borders on pornography.” responding to an anonymous letter, the superintendent ordered the book removed from all reading lists. Web eighth grade students in tiverton, rhode island, must have been baffled when their teacher asked them to give back copies of go ask alice in the middle of a class discussion, on orders from a principal who had not read the book.
